More than Recitation
It is reported that ʿUmar b. Al-Khattāb – Allah be pleased with him – said:
Do not be fooled by one who recites the Qurān. His recitation is but speech – but look to those who act according to it. Al-Khatīb, Iqtidā` Al-‘Ilm Al-‘Amal no. 109 It is reported from Ayyūb Al-Sakhtiyānī [d130H] that he said: There is no filth filthier than the sinful (fājir) reciter of the Qurān. Al-Khatīb, Iqtidā` Al-‘Ilm Al-‘Amal no. 114 It is reported from Al-Fudayl (b. ʿAyyāḍ) that he said: The Qurān was sent down to be acted upon but people have taken just reciting it as enough of a deed. He was asked, “How is it acted upon?” He replied, “They should treat as halāl what it makes halāl and treat as harām what it makes harām, they should take on its commandments and stay away from what it forbids, and they should stop to ponder its amazing knowledge and wisdom.” Al-Khatīb, Iqtidā` Al-‘Ilm Al-‘Amal no. 116
